Ir para o final dos metadados
Ir para o início dos metadados

Você está vendo a versão antiga do conteúdo. Ver a versão atual.

Comparar com o atual Exibir histórico da versão

« Anterior Versão 9 Próxima »

/sms/recebimentochat

Este método permite consultar SMS Recebido x Enviado no estilo Chat, útil para demonstrar para um usuário o histórico das mensagens que motivaram um SMS recebido, recém respondido e para facilitar uma nova interação via SMS.

 
 
DESCRIÇÃOCom este método podemos listar os SMS recebidos e enviados no formato de chat.
ESTRUTURA DA URLhttps://api.directcallsoft.com/sms/recebimentochat
VERSÃO1
MÉTODOPOST
PARÂMETROS

access_token obrigatório Chave de acesso ao método, para saber como obter clique aqui

data_inicio obrigatório Data de inicio da pesquisa, formato <ano-mes-dia hora:minuto:segundo> "Y-m-d H:i:s"

data_fim obrigatório Data de fim da pesquisa, formato <ano-mes-dia hora:minuto:segundo> "Y-m-d H:i:s"

origem opcional Número de origem, ou seja, o telefone que enviou o SMS

destino opcional Número de recebimento do SMS, ou seja, o telefone que recebeu o SMS

format opcional Opção de retorno da API podendo ser JSON ou XML, se não informado JSON será o padrão

pagina opcional Opção para paginação da lista de SMSs recebidos. Valor numérico inteiro

itens_por_pagina opcional Opção para limitar a quantidade de registros de uma página. Valor numérico inteiro

RETORNO

api Origem API que esta sendo usada

modulo Módulo que está sendo chamado

status Mensagem de status

codigo Código de retorno - Clique aqui para listar os códigos e suas descrições

msg Array de dados (lista dos SMSs recebidos)

 

Exemplo de resposta em JSON

{
   "api":"sms",
   "modulo":"recebimentochat",
   "status":"ok",
   "codigo":"000",
   "msg":{

"cod" :{

"4xxxxxxxxxxxxx9": {
"enviado": {

"textoEnviado": "Texto enviado",
"dataEnvio": "2015-01-01 00:00:00",
"origemEnviado": "5541xxxxxxxx",
"destinoEnviado": "5541xxxxxxxx"

},

"recebido": [

{
"textoRecebido": "Texto recebi 1",
"origemRecebido": "5541xxxxxxxx",
"dataRecebido": "2015-01-01 00:00:00"
},

{
"textoRecebido": "Texto recebi 2",
"origemRecebido": "5541xxxxxxxx",
"dataRecebido": "2015-01-01 00:00:00"
}

]

}

}

}

}

Validade dos tokens: Os tokens de acesso têm uma validade limitada, por isso convém que o sistema criado tenha em conta estes timings para que possa desenvolver rotinas de requisação de novos tokens.

 

  • Sem rótulos